Cost of Studying Abroad: 2026 Budgeting

Budgeting for a degree at a prestigious university is essential. Specifically, tuition fees at private US universities like Harvard or Yale can reach $55,000 to $60,000 per year. However, many public universities in Europe, particularly in Germany, offer zero-tuition models for international students. Furthermore, living expenses in major cities like London or New York have increased for 2026, requiring a monthly budget of $1,500 to $2,500. Consequently, you must factor in health insurance, visa fees, and travel costs when calculating your total investment.

Expense CategoryEstimated Annual Cost (USD)
Tuition (Public)$20,000 – $35,000
Tuition (Private)$35,000 – $60,000
Living Expenses$15,000 – $25,000
Health Insurance$1,500 – $2,500

Scholarships for High Ranking Universities 2026

Fortunately, financial aid can significantly reduce your costs. Specifically, many high-ranking universities offer fully funded scholarships for meritorious international students. For instance, the Fulbright Program in the USA and the Chevening Scholarship in the UK cover tuition, airfare, and living stipends. Additionally, the DAAD Scholarship in Germany supports postgraduate students in various fields. Therefore, you should begin your scholarship search at least 12 months before your intended start date. Significantly, many deadlines for 2026 fall between September and December 2025.

Visa Updates and Policy Changes for 2026

Navigating visa regulations is often the most complex part of the process. Specifically, countries like Australia and Canada have introduced stricter financial vetting for 2026. Currently, the UK Graduate Route allows students to stay for two years after graduation, but rules are tightening for 2027. Furthermore, the USA has increased scrutiny on “genuine academic intent” during F-1 visa interviews. Consequently, ensuring your documentation is 100% accurate and verifiable is more critical than ever. Ultimately, staying updated via official government websites like GOV.UK or IRCC Canada is mandatory.

FAQs: Study Abroad in High Ranking Universities 2026

When should I start my application for 2026?

You should ideally start 12 to 18 months in advance. Specifically, for the Fall 2026 intake, most top-tier universities open applications in September 2025. Furthermore, early applications often increase your chances for merit-based scholarships. Ultimately, starting early gives you enough time to retake standardized tests if needed.

Can I study in a high-ranking university with a low budget?

Yes, it is possible through scholarships and public funding. Specifically, countries like Germany, Italy, and France offer low-cost or tuition-free options. Moreover, many US universities offer “need-blind” admissions for exceptional students. Consequently, your financial situation shouldn’t stop you from applying to elite schools.

Is IELTS 6.5 enough for top-ranked schools?

Generally, most top-tier universities require a 7.0 or higher. Specifically, CEFR C1 level proficiency is the standard for Ivy League and Russell Group institutions. However, some programs may accept a 6.5 if your overall profile is exceptional. Therefore, you should always aim for the highest possible score to remain competitive.
